Work Description:
Artist's statement: When I was in preschool, my dad would pick me up with a change of clothes in the car to go fishing in the mountains. From those early memories to exploring new trails on my own today—the natural world is the main impetus of my life and of my work. My mom once told me, “Creativity is like matter, it is neither created nor destroyed, it is only the rearrangement of known material.” When she passed away, my connection to the earth grew as I realized she, and everyone I’ve lost, was rearranged into everything around me. The views from the summit, the flowers in the valley, the snow from the sky—they’re all here—and so am I.
